    In response to Professor Lawrence Lessig’s Jorde Lecture, I suggest that corruption is not the proper conceptual vehicle for thinking about the problems that Professor Lessig wants us to think about. I argue that Professor Lessig’s real concern is that, for the vast majority of citizens, wealth presents a significant barrier to political participation in the funding of campaigns. Professor Lessig ought to discuss the wealth problem directly. I conclude with three reasons why the corruption temptation ought to be resisted

    Effect of vitamin D supplementation on blood pressure:a systematic review and meta-analysis incorporating individual patient data

    Get PDF
    D-PRESSURE Collaboration: et al.[Importance]: Low levels of vitamin D are associated with elevated blood pressure (BP) and future cardiovascular events. Whether vitamin D supplementation reduces BP and which patient characteristics predict a response remain unclear.[Objective]: To systematically review whether supplementation with vitamin D or its analogues reduce BP.[Data Sources]: We searched MEDLINE, CINAHL, EMBASE, Cochrane Central Register of Controlled Trials, and http://www.ClinicalTrials.com augmented by a hand search of references from the included articles and previous reviews. Google was searched for gray literature (ie, material not published in recognized scientific journals). No language restrictions were applied. The search period spanned January 1, 1966, through March 31, 2014.[Study Selection]: We included randomized placebo-controlled clinical trials that used vitamin D supplementation for a minimum of 4 weeks for any indication and reported BP data. Studies were included if they used active or inactive forms of vitamin D or vitamin D analogues. Cointerventions were permitted if identical in all treatment arms.[Data Extraction and Synthesis]: We extracted data on baseline demographics, 25-hydroxyvitamin D levels, systolic and diastolic BP (SBP and DBP), and change in BP from baseline to the final follow-up. Individual patient data on age, sex, medication use, diabetes mellitus, baseline and follow-up BP, and 25-hydroxyvitamin D levels were requested from the authors of the included studies. For trial-level data, between-group differences in BP change were combined in a random-effects model. For individual patient data, between-group differences in BP at the final follow up, adjusted for baseline BP, were calculated before combining in a random-effects model.[Main Outcomes and Measures]: Difference in SBP and DBP measured in an office setting.[Results]: We included 46 trials (4541 participants) in the trial-level meta-analysis. Individual patient data were obtained for 27 trials (3092 participants). At the trial level, no effect of vitamin D supplementation was seen on SBP (effect size, 0.0 [95% CI, −0.8 to 0.8] mm Hg; P = .97; I2 = 21%) or DBP (effect size, −0.1 [95% CI, −0.6 to 0.5] mm Hg; P = .84; I2 = 20%). Similar results were found analyzing individual patient data for SBP (effect size, −0.5 [95% CI, −1.3 to 0.4] mm Hg; P = .27; I2 = 0%) and DBP (effect size, 0.2 [95% CI, −0.3 to 0.7] mm Hg; P = .38; I2 = 0%). Subgroup analysis did not reveal any baseline factor predictive of a better response to therapy.[Conclusions and Relevance]: Vitamin D supplementation is ineffective as an agent for lowering BP and thus should not be used as an antihypertensive agent.Peer reviewe

    Population structure and variance effective size of red snapper (Lutjanus campechanus) in the northern Gulf of Mexico*

    Get PDF
    We assayed allelic variation at 19 nuclear-encoded microsatellites among 1622 Gulf red snapper (Lutjanus campechanus) sampled from the 1995 and 1997 cohorts at each of three offshore localities in the northern Gulf of Mexico (Gulf). Localities represented western, central, and eastern subregions within the northern Gulf. Number of alleles per microsatellite per sample ranged from four to 23, and gene diversity ranged from 0.170 to 0.917. Tests of conformity to Hardy-Weinberg equilibrium expectations and of genotypic equilibrium between pairs of micro-satellites were generally nonsignificant following Bonferroni correction. Significant genic or genotypic heterogeneity (or both) among samples was detected at four microsatellites and over all microsatellites. Levels of divergence among samples were low (FST ≀0.001). Pairwise exact tests revealed that six of seven “significant” comparisons involved temporal rather than spatial heterogeneity. Contemporaneous or variance effective size (NeV) was estimated from the temporal variance in allele frequencies by using a maximum-likelihood method. Estimates of NeV ranged between 1098 and >75,000 and differed significantly among localities; the NeV estimate for the sample from the northcentral Gulf was >60 times as large as the estimates for the other two localities. The differences in variance effective size could ref lect differences in number of individuals successfully reproducing, differences in patterns and intensity of immigration, or both, and are consistent with the hypothesis, supported by life-history data, that different “demographic stocks” of red snapper are found in the northern Gulf. Estimates of NeV for red snapper in the northern Gulf were at least three orders of magnitude lower than current estimates of census size (N). The ratio of effective to census size (Ne/N) is far below that expected in an ideal population and may reflect high variance in individual reproductive success, high temporal and spatial variance in productivity among subregions or a combination of the two

    Antitrust, Innovation, and Uncertain Property Rights: Some Practical Considerations

    Get PDF
    The intersection of antitrust and intellectual property circumscribes two century-long debates. The first pertains to questions about how antitrust law and intellectual property law interact, and the second pertains to questions about how parties can exploit property rights, including intellectual property rights, to exclude competitors. This iBrief finesses these questions and turns to practical considerations about how innovation and intellectual property can impinge antitrust enforcement. This iBrief develops two propositions. First, although collaborative research and development has often been and remains unwittingly misunderstood, what is understood about it is consistent with the long- standing observation that antitrust has rarely interfered with collaborative ventures. Second, shifting focus from “intellectual property rights” to “uncertain property rights” makes it easier to understand what innovation and intellectual property imply for enforcement processes. Both intellectual property and tangible assets imply the same processes, but the boundaries of intellectual properties may be uncertain and may, in turn, allow parties to game enforcement processes in ways that would not be feasible in antitrust matters that principally feature tangible assets. Even so, uncertain property rights might not frustrate enforcement processes as the antitrust authorities may yet be able to factor parties’ strategic behaviors into the design of antitrust remedies

    Co-opetition of TV broadcasters in online video markets : a winning strategy?

    Get PDF
    This article focuses on TV broadcasters adopting co-opetition strategies for launching online video services. It is claimed that the emergence of online video platforms like YouTube and Netflix is driving TV broadcasters to collaborate with their closest competitors to reduce costs and reach the necessary scale in the global marketplace. The article sheds light on online video platforms that were developed following a co-opetition strategy (Hulu and YouView). The establishment of joint ventures in online video, however, has been scrutinised by competition authorities which fear that collaboration between close competitors lessens rivalry and reduces consumer choice. Therefore, several co-opetition projects (among others BBC’s Kangaroo and Germany’s Gold) have been prohibited by competition authorities

    Evidence for variable selective pressures at MC1R

    Get PDF
    It is widely assumed that genes that influence variation in skin and hair pigmentation are under selection. To date,the melanocortin 1 receptor (MC1R) is the only gene identified that explains substantial phenotypic variance inhuman pigmentation. Here we investigate MC1R polymorphism in several populations, for evidence of selection.We conclude that MC1R is under strong functional constraint in Africa, where any diversion from eumelanin production (black pigmentation) appears to be evolutionarily deleterious. Although many of the MC1R amino acid variants observed in non-African populations do affect MC1R function and contribute to high levels of MC1R diversity in Europeans, we found no evidence, in either the magnitude or the patterns of diversity, for its enhancement by selection; rather, our analyses show that levels of MC1R polymorphism simply reflect neutral expectations underrelaxation of strong functional constraint outside Africa
